AbstractA consistent and easily recognizable name is the primary identifier of an object in building information modeling (BIM). Existing naming conventions vary significantly and require extensive manual work that is often tedious and error-prone. This study (1) develops a standardized naming convention for BIM objects and (2) devises a semiautomatic naming approach for saving manual work. In the proposed naming convention, each segment is included by referencing BIM standards with a consideration of BIM users’ actual needs, and the semiautomatic approach is formalized for both completed and ongoing BIM models. Validated by a control experiment and feedback from the project manager and BIM engineers of a real-life project, this research can be immediately applied to realize standardized BIM object names.
